The "Comics & Cartoons" board on 4chan. They are one of /tg/'s friends, since the two boards have a lot in common:
- Worksafe (ostensibly)
- Interest in stories, settings, and characters
- Crossover potential -- there are role-playing games made based on comics, and comics made based on RPGs.
- The influence in the inspiration of the cartoon "Adventure Time" is Dungeons and Dragons (on acid). Adventure Time also had an episode devoted to a fictional card game.
- Both know about works that are highly promotable.
- It is not 100% socially accepted to say you like either, nor will they increase your chances of getting laid (unless you get VERY lucky).
- Nice images are highly appreciated.
- Both have continuities that span back decades.
